What is the most complex attribute to evaluate when buying a cast iron food press, and how does it affect performance?
The enamel coating quality is the most complex attribute because it influences durability, staining resistance, and safety with acidic foods. Seek a chip-resistant glaze, smooth interior, and a reliable lid fit to ensure long-term performance. Follow care guidelines: avoid harsh abrasives and, depending on the enamel, hand-washing may be advised to preserve the finish. This choice directly affects how easy the press is to maintain and how well flavors develop over time.

What maintenance and compatibility tips keep a cast iron food press in top shape?
Most enamel-coated cast iron is suitable for induction, gas, and ovens, but always confirm the manufacturer's guidance. Clean with warm water and mild detergent, then dry thoroughly to prevent moisture exposure. Avoid dishwasher cycles if the enamel finish recommends hand-washing and use non-metal utensils to protect the surface. Regular inspections for chips or cracks help prevent rust and ensure safe cooking over time.
